We present this paper as a resource to our readers.  On of the big operational transformations of NFV and the “telco cloud” is the transition of core capabilities – HA, scale, etc. FROM the network elements and TO the underlying NFV-I and orchestration platforms. In effect the platform will proactively heal, scale and distribute micro-services based NFV components so as to achieve the qualities necessary in a robust network.

– In this paper, Eric Troup, telecom domain CTO in Microsoft, argues that platforms can do the same for security – and in the process greatly improve it.  His argument at its core is simple – a single large platform can expend more resources, be updated more frequently, and keep pace with more threats, than any single programming team for a single product.
